Lenovo is holding another flash sale of K3 Note on partner site Flipkart, priced at Rs 9,999

byCustoms Today Report
06/08/2015
in Technology
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

NEW DELHI: Lenovo is holding another flash sale of K3 Note on partner site Flipkart, priced at Rs 9,999. Lenovo K3 Note is part of a new K series of devices to be exclusively available on Flipkart. The USP of Lenovo K3 Note is its 5.5-inch full HD display. The smartphone also features a 1.69GHz MediaTek octa-core processor paired with Mali-T760 GPU. The smartphone comes with 2GB RAM and 136GB internal memory, further expandable to 32GB via microSD card. Lenovo K3 Note sports a 13MP primary camera and 5MP secondary camera. The smartphone comes with 3,000mAh battery and runs Android Lollipop with Vibe UI.

Lenovo K3 Note Black version is available on Flipkart at 12PM and White version will be available at 3PM.
